> We're a bit late on the planning/roadmap so here's a first try.
> 
> * 1.6M1: 18 Aug
> * 1.6M2: 8 Sep
> * 1.6RC1: 15 sep
> * 1.6RC2 or 1.6 final: 22 sep

> Tentative Roadmap for XE 1.6:
> 
> Must have:
> ========
> 
> * Beta versions of new rendering + new WYSIWYG editor (Vincent & Marius)
> * One of the following two:
> ** Revamped Blog UI + features (who?)
> ** Easy creating of structured pages (JV)
> * Security issues already in JIRA (marked as high priority)
> 
> + bug fixes or course
> 
> Good to have
> ==========
> 
> * Office import maybe but I think that should be optional depending on  
> how fast it progresses. It could be released as a separate plugin for  
> sure.
> * Single sign on w/ openID
> * French XE
> * Send forgotten password
> * Improved RSS feeds
> * Excel plugin
> * Installation wizard
> * Skin extension/Interface extension finalization
> * CSS + templates cleanup/simplification
> * Invitation manager in XE
> 
> My personal take is that the core development team should really focus  
> on the "Must Have" and continue consolidating what we have by working  
> on make it more stable, nicer looking and more usable, rather than  
> working on new features. Of course we have all those nice SOC projects  
> (office import, sso) that we should release/integrate if they are  
> ready at the end of the milestone 2 of XE 1.6.
